Abstract AQUAMET 22 is an austenitic stainless steel with an outstanding combination of strength, toughness and corrosion resistance. Its corrosion resistance is equal to or better than any other boat shafting material, even better than most high-nickel alloys. It is the best material available for pleasure both shafts, considering that pleasure boats spend much of their time tied up at docks where corrosion factors may be highest. Abstract AQUAMET 18 is a low-nickel austenitic stainless steel having seawater corrosion resistance better than AISI Type 304 and approaching that of AISI Type 316 stainless steel. Its good strength and super toughness make it an ideal material for pleasure and work boats. Abstract Sandvik 5R75 is a molybdenum-containing austenitic stainless steel with titanium added to prevent intergranular corrosion by tying up the carbon. Abstract Nirosta 4315 is an austenitic stainless steel of the 18Cr-10Ni-type strengthened with nitrogen. The alloy possesses much the same corrosion resistance as Type 304, but maintains higher strength and toughness. Abstract NIROSTA 4311 is an austenitic stainless steel of the 18 Cr-10 Ni low-carbon type strengthened with nitrogen. The alloy possesses much the same corrosion resistance as Type 304L, but maintains higher strength and toughness.
